Tata Motors’ employee became known all over the world today
Sumant Moolgaokar, an employee of Tata Company worked for Tata Motors for 40 years. He always thought about what he could do to move the company forward. During his tenure, Sumant did many works and because of which all the employees of Tata Motors remember him even today.
Sumant usually went for lunch with employees of the company's upper management every day. But for the last few days, Sumant was seen leaving in his car during breaks and returning when the breaks were over. That aroused doubts in the minds of many employees. There were rumors that Sumant might have gone to dine at a five star hotel with some dealers.
Following such suspicions, some fellow employees chased Sumant's car during breaks. When Sumant stopped the car, everyone's eyes widened seeing the site where he was standing. Actually, Sumant parked his car at a Dhaba on the highway. He ordered a meal for himself, and also for the rest of the truck drivers there. He asked questions to the truck drivers while having lunch. His questions included usual complaints regarding trucks, good things, and many more by which he was trying to find out the flaws which could give an accurate estimate of what improvements can still be made to the trucks.
When a truck travels on highways across the country, only then its real capacity can be estimated. Besides, accurate feedback can be received by drivers.
As soon as this method was known, talks about Sumant were started around the company. Seeing Sumant's such efforts, the company rewarded him heavily which was the biggest employee reward in the history of Tata Company. This reward means 'Tata Sumo'. The word 'SU' is derived from the word 'Sumant' and the word 'MO' is derived from the word 'Moolgaokar' in ‘Tata Sumo’ that was launched in 1994. A stadium named after him has also been built in the Telco Colony of Jamshedpur in Jharkhand.
